Rapid bench identification of methicillin-sensitive and methicillin-resistant Staphylococcus aureus: A multicenter comparative evaluation of Alere PBP2a Culture Colony Test (Alere) Versus Slidex MRSA detection (bioMérieux)

Résumé

Using 30 clinical isolates of Staphylococcus aureus representative of the most prevalent clones circulating in France, the performance of the Alere™ PBP2a Culture Colony Test (CCT) and the Slidex(®) MRSA detection kit (SMD) were compared in 5 different labs. CCT demonstrated better performance and was easier to conduct in routine.
